Sell Files

Sell files are digital assets that can be bought, sold, and traded on online marketplaces. They can take various forms, including documents, images, audio files, videos, and software.

History/Background

The concept of sell files has been around for decades, but the rise of the internet and digital technologies has made it easier to create, distribute, and monetize these files. In the early days of the internet, file sharing was often done through peer-to-peer networks, but as online marketplaces emerged, a new economy based on buying and selling digital assets began to take shape.

Digital Rights Management

In the late 1990s and early 2000s, digital rights management (DRM) technologies emerged to address concerns about piracy and unauthorized sharing of copyrighted content. DRM systems used encryption and other measures to control access to digital files and prevent copying or distribution without permission.

Key Concepts

Sell files can be broadly categorized into several types:

  • Documents: PDFs, Word documents, Excel spreadsheets, etc.
  • Images: photos, illustrations, graphics, etc.
  • Audio files: music, sound effects, voiceovers, etc.
  • Videos: footage, motion graphics, animation, etc.
  • Software: source code, plugins, templates, etc.

The process of creating and selling sell files often involves several steps:

  1. Creation: the seller creates the digital asset using software or other tools.
  2. Categorization: the seller categorizes the file into a relevant niche or category.
  3. Listing: the seller lists the file for sale on an online marketplace.
  4. Pricing: the seller sets a price for the file based on its value and demand.

Technical Details

The technical details of sell files are varied depending on the type of asset. For example:

  • Documents: PDFs can be encrypted using Adobe Acrobat, while Word documents can use Microsoft's built-in encryption features.
  • Images: images can be optimized for web use using tools like TinyPNG or ShortPixel.
  • Audio files: audio files can be encoded in various formats, such as MP3 or WAV.

The metadata associated with sell files is also an important aspect of the file sharing economy. Metadata includes information about the file's title, description, keywords, and tags, which help buyers find relevant content.
